Dear friends,
If you haven't already, please sign up now for the San Diego Christmas bird count on 20 December 2025! Last year's 230 species smashed the previous record of 223 set only the previous year. Help keep our momentum going! The greater the participation, the better our results. For the results of last year's count, please see https://www.sdnhm.org/files/1317/3811/0760/San_Diego_CBC_FinalReport_2024.pdf--with lots of context for how the count illuminates the checkered history of so many species.
To sign up, please use the form at San Diego Christmas Bird Count 2025. Answers to the few questions on this form help us greatly with the count's organization, and use of this form helps us keep track of everyone in a single system. With 171 participants last year, this is no small task. While stability of the count territories and their responsible observers is important for the efficiency of the count, changes are inevitable, and we are always tinkering with ways to improve our coverage. For which we welcome your suggestions! Please address any correspondence to <cbc...> to ensure that the entire organizing committee gets the message.
If you're not familiar with the locations of San Diego County's Christmas bird count circles, please see page 12 (Figure 2) in the San Diego County Bird Atlas, available at https://sdplantatlas.org/ge_files/pdf/IntroMethods.pdf. First run by just two teams in 1922, the San Diego Christmas bird count has been a community-science event since 1953--San Diego's longest-running community-science project. The count circle has been fixed at its current position since 1963, making it immensely valuable for understanding long-tern change. Be part of it!
